GUADALAJARA, Mexico (AP):
Coach Marcelo Bielsa looked desolate after Uruguay's World Cup campaign ended in disappointment Friday, saying he was fully responsible for the team's elimination and blaming himself for leaving nothing good for Uruguayan football during his stint with the national team.
Uruguay lost 1-0 to Spain, leaving the tournament without any victories. They were coming off draws against Saudi Arabia and Cape Verde. It was newcomer Cape Verde that advanced from Group H in second place behind Spain.
